The Clinical Program Director will assure the quality of services to clients, coordinate day to day operations of the department and recommend and implement changes that would improve the service delivery of services. Provide clinical supervision according to qualifications. Promote integrated care activities and be the lead that bridges medical services between two disciplines.

Qualifications

  • Masters degree in Counseling, Social Work or related field
  • Minimum 3 years supervisory and/or program development experience in pertinent setting.
  • Licensed by AZBBHE
  • Demonstrable theoretical knowledge in the field.
  • Able to use initiative and judgment to organize, plan activities, formulate policies, delegate responsibility and make decisions affecting diagnosis and treatment of patients.
  • Must obtain and maintain a fingerprint card and pass a background check.
  • Possess valid drivers license with acceptable driving record and reliable transportation.
  • Willingness to work nights and weekends as needed based on department needs.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age or older.

Qualifications Preferred

  • Preferably independent license with LPC, LMFT or LCSW
  • Bilingual English/Spanish
  • Knowledge of Joint Commission on Accreditation of Health Organization policies
  • Preferably 5 years supervisor experience in a pertinent setting
